Key Responsibilities
Facilities & Operations Management:
Lead and assist in managing the day-to-day operations of critical infrastructure facilities, ensuring optimal performance, reliability, and high-quality work without impact to internal/external customers.
Oversee a team including Facility Coordinators, Chief Engineers, Workplace Experience Coordinators, technicians, handypersons, and vendors.
Act as the single point-of-contact for all facility-related issues, managing customer relationships, schedules, new business, projects, budgets, expansion, and staffing.
Supervise and escalate ABM's response to after-hours emergencies at assigned facilities.
Conduct regular inspections and audits of facility systems and operations to ensure compliance with regulatory requirements.
Maintenance & Technical Oversight:
Support the design and implementation of maintenance strategies to ensure the safety and efficiency of facility systems.
Develop, plan, and implement annual shutdown programs for preventive maintenance activities.
Monitor facility systems (HVAC, electrical, mechanical, BAS, BMS, Fire Protection Systems) to identify potential issues, implement corrective actions, and resolve complex problems while minimizing risk and business impact.
Manage oversight from preventive maintenance inspections and provide guidance on addressing issues.
Maintain technical knowledge of critical electrical and mechanical systems with the ability to prioritize, assign, track, and trend equipment history.
Oversee the development and accuracy of site-level operating procedures and other documentation.
Financial & Vendor Management:
Develop and manage budgets for facility operations and maintenance, including planning, forecasting, recommending, and estimating facility repairs and improvements.
Coordinate with, identify, vet, and approve all sub-contractors and vendors to schedule and oversee maintenance and repair work, ensuring compliance with SLAs and quality standards.
Manage purchasing, utilizing, and managing subcontracts and vendors.
Compliance & Safety:
Ensure all work performed within mission-critical space adheres to high-quality standards.
Comply with policy and audit standards for safe storage, usage, and disposal of hazardous materials.
Ensure all facility documentation, including maintenance logs and safety records, are accurately maintained.
Ensure projects are completed to client satisfaction, successfully managing budgets/financials, schedules, key performance indicators, and contractual requirements.
Training & Development:
Provide hands-on instruction, training, and support to expand the capabilities of operations staff in basic maintenance, safety, and troubleshooting procedures, including proper tool use and care.
Instill a high level of professionalism and direct the performance of contracted maintenance.
Ensure ABM training expectations are met and audit the process monthly.
Continuous Improvement & Documentation:
Participate in the development and implementation of sustainability initiatives to improve energy efficiency and reduce operational costs.
Audit all CMMS databases for accuracy and completeness, produce reports as required, and control system access and user credentials.
Collaborate with other departments to support facility-related projects and initiatives.
Commitment to continuous improvement and staying current with industry trends and best practices.

The primary purpose of your job position is to plan, organize, develop, and direct the overall operation of the Maintenance Department in accordance with current federal, state, and local standards, guidelines, laws, and regulations governing our facility, and as may be directed by the Administrator, to assure that our facility is maintained in a safe, and comfortable manner.
Delegation of Authority
As the Director of Maintenance, you are delegated the administrative authority, responsibility, and accountability necessary for carrying out your assigned duties.
Job Functions
Every effort has been made to identify the essential functions of this position. However, it in no way states or implies that these are the only duties you will be required to perform. The omission of specific statements of duties does not exclude them from the position if the work is similar, related, or is an essential function of the position.
Duties and Responsibilities
Administrative Functions
Plan, develop, organize, implement, evaluate, and direct the Maintenance Department, its programs and activities.
Maintain written maintenance policies and procedures.
Develop and maintain written s for each level of maintenance personnel in accordance with the Americans with Disabilities Act, OSHA, and other pertinent laws and regulations.
Assist the maintenance staff in the development and use of departmental policies, procedures, equipment, supplies, etc.
Review the department's policies, procedure manuals, job descriptions, etc., at least annually for revisions, and make recommendations to the Administrator.
Interpret the department's policies and procedures to employees, residents, visitors, government agencies, etc., as necessary.
Assume administrative authority, responsibility, and accountability of directing the Maintenance Department.
Assume responsibility for safety and fire protection and prevention programs
Coordinate maintenance services and activities with other related departments (i.e., Dietary, Nursing, etc.).
Make written and oral report/recommendations to the Administrator as necessary/required concerning the operation of the Maintenance Department.
Assist in establishing a preventive maintenance program.
Submit accident/incident reports to the Administrator within twenty-four (24) hours after their occurrence.
Assist the Infection Control Preventionist in identifying, evaluating, and classifying routine and job related functions to ensure that tasks involving potential exposure to blood/body fluids are properly identified and recorded.

The CMMS (Computerized Maintenance Management System)/Facility Coordinator is responsible for the administration, maintenance, and optimization of the CMMS software-with a strong focus on IBM Maximo-utilized for managing the maintenance operations of the organization. The Coordinator updates and maintains asset data, generates work orders, tracks maintenance schedules and analyzes system reports to identify trends and improve operational efficiency. They play a crucial role in ensuring accurate and efficient management of work orders, preventive maintenance schedules, asset management, inventory control, and reporting. The Coordinator collaborates with various departments to streamline processes, train users, and continuously improve the system's functionality. Additionally, they will assist in answering calls and greeting guests, working to resolve their issues by assigning them to the appropriate department. This position will also grow to include additional business functions such as: perform moderately complex accounting activities associated with maintaining a complete and accurate service tracking system. Works under general supervision following clearly defined procedures and policies. The CMMS/Facility Coordinator role works with our customers, service providers, and employees to deliver some combination of our services with excellent customer service, both by looking after facilities issues quickly and completely and by helping clients achieve their maintenance objectives: process, control, cost, information, communications, and quality.
